Latest Patents
Kesavan's most prominent patent is titled "Automatically Extracting Profile Feature Attribute Data from Event Data." This invention outlines a method that involves receiving a set of event data and identifying attributes related to user profiling. The patent details a process wherein the events associated with a user correspond to different attributes, enabling the creation of a comprehensive user record. This innovative approach enhances the ability to analyze and utilize event data effectively.
